    1. Lesson 1 · Genesis 25:26 (KJV)

      Who was Jacob's twin brother?

      Answer: Esau

      Study note. And after that came his brother out, and his hand took hold on Esau's heel; and his name was called Jacob.

    2. Lesson 2 · Genesis 25:34 (KJV)

      For what did Esau sell his birthright?

      Answer: A mess of pottage

      Study note. And Jacob gave Esau bread and pottage of lentiles… thus Esau despised his birthright.

    3. Lesson 3 · Genesis 27:16 (KJV)

      How did Jacob deceive Isaac for the blessing?

      Answer: He wore goat skins on his hands and neck

      Study note. And she put the skins of the kids of the goats upon his hands.

    4. Lesson 4 · Genesis 28:12 (KJV)

      What did Jacob see in his dream at Bethel?

      Answer: A ladder reaching to heaven

      Study note. And behold a ladder set up on the earth, and the top of it reached to heaven.

    5. Lesson 5 · Genesis 29:20 (KJV)

      Whom did Jacob serve seven years for, only to be given Leah?

      Answer: Rachel

      Study note. And Jacob served seven years for Rachel; and they seemed unto him but a few days.

    7. Lesson 7 · Genesis 32:24 (KJV)

      With whom did Jacob wrestle until the breaking of the day?

      Answer: A man (God)

      Study note. And there wrestled a man with him until the breaking of the day.

    8. Lesson 8 · Genesis 32:28 (KJV)

      What new name was Jacob given?

      Answer: Israel

      Study note. Thy name shall be called no more Jacob, but Israel.

    9. Lesson 9 · Genesis 32:30 (KJV)

      What did Jacob name the place where he saw God face to face?

      Answer: Peniel

      Study note. And Jacob called the name of the place Peniel: for I have seen God face to face.
